Value of Undercarriage Parts

The significance of undercarriage parts in hefty machinery can not be overemphasized, as they are essential parts that significantly impact the overall performance and durability of the tools. The undercarriage of heavy machinery sustains the entire weight of the maker, takes in shocks from uneven surface, and offers security throughout procedure. Secret undercarriage components include track chains, track shoes, rollers, gears, and idlers, every one of which collaborate to make certain efficient and smooth motion of the equipment.

Routine upkeep and prompt replacement of undercarriage parts are crucial to stop costly downtime and make best use of productivity. Damaged undercarriage elements can lead to decreased grip, raised fuel intake, and increased endure various other components of the machinery. Common Kinds Of Undercarriage Parts

Essential components necessary for the reliable procedure of heavy machinery, undercarriage parts play a vital duty in ensuring ideal efficiency and long life of the devices. Some usual sorts of undercarriage parts consist of track chains, track shoes, rollers, idlers, sprockets, and track frameworks. Track chains are responsible for transmitting the device's weight and providing traction, while track shoes sustain the machine's weight and safeguard the track chain from wear. Rollers aid in assisting the track and improving its toughness, while idlers assist control the track stress and minimize use on the track system. Gears engage with the track web links and provide the driving pressure for the maker's motion. Finally, track frameworks act as the primary framework supporting all the undercarriage parts.
